The Nondefaced-detector is an automated framework to detect nondefaced T1-weighted images of the human brain.

1.2. Installing nondefaced-detector

nondefaced-detector is easy to install. To install the most recent release, use pip:

>>> pip install nondefaced-detector

If you want the “bleeding-edge” version of nondefaced-detector, you can install directly from the GitHub repository:

>>> pip install git+https://github.com/poldracklab/nondefaced-detector.git
